Increase Blood Circulation
A walking pad desk can be integrated into your office routine to reduce sedentary habits and reduce negative health consequences. These include heart disease, obesity and joint and back pain. This is achieved by increasing physical activity and promoting calories consumption, which could result in a decrease in body fat percentage.
Regular exercise can also increase blood circulation and boost metabolism, such as the metabolism of lipids and glucose. When you walk when working at your treadmill desk, you engage your legs and hips, which in turn helps to increase blood flow throughout the body, thereby decreasing stiffness and increasing levels of energy.
Insufficient circulation of blood can cause an inability to focus and sluggishness, which can negatively impact productivity levels and make it difficult to concentrate. This is especially frequent for office workers who work long periods of time in the same position, and their back and legs get exhausted. When you use your walking pad, the smooth movement of your legs keep the blood flowing and stops this kind of fatigue, allowing you to feel energized and productive at all times.

The stiffness of joints can be avoided
Many people experience stiff joints, particularly first thing in the morning. It is usually caused by a lack of lubrication in the joint spaces or the breakdown of cartilage that covers the ends of bones. The pain usually lasts for a short time and disappears when the person begins to move again. However, some people experience chronic or persistent stiffness in joints that could be a result of an underlying health problem.
Walking is an excellent way to ease stiff joints. It improves the strength of muscles and lubrication of the joints. It can also assist people to maintain a healthy weight, which can help reduce joint strain. A medical professional, such as physical therapists, can help create a personalized exercise plan that is appropriate for the individual's particular health condition.
Get your body warmed up for a few moments by performing a variety of motion exercises. Slowly increase your pace until you reach a steady one. Be aware of your body. Stop if you feel a sharp or stabbing pain. After exercising, a small soreness is normal however if it continues to bother you then you should see your physician.
A balanced, healthy diet that is rich in fiber, whole grains and vegetables, fruits, healthy oils, probiotics and spices can help lower the likelihood of stiff joints. Additionally, having a proper routine for sleeping is essential to avoid aching joints. In the ideal, people should attempt to rise and go to bed at the same time every day.
Osteoarthritis and rheumatoidarthritis as well bursitis can all cause stiff joints. With the proper treatment, home remedies, and lifestyle changes, many people are able to relieve joint stiffness. Anyone who is experiencing persistent or severe joint stiffness should consult a physician to rule out a underlying condition.
